コード例 #1
0
ファイル: CssValue.cs プロジェクト: rexwhitten/CsCss
        internal CssValuePairList SetPairListValue()
        {
            var value = new CssValuePairList();

            mUnit  = CssUnit.PairList;
            mValue = value;
            return(value);
        }
コード例 #2
0
 public BackgroundParseState(CssValue mColor, CssValueList mImage, CssValuePairList mRepeat, CssValueList mAttachment, CssValueList mClip, CssValueList mOrigin, CssValueList mPosition, CssValuePairList mSize)
 {
     this.mColor      = mColor;
     this.mImage      = mImage;
     this.mRepeat     = mRepeat;
     this.mAttachment = mAttachment;
     this.mClip       = mClip;
     this.mOrigin     = mOrigin;
     this.mPosition   = mPosition;
     this.mSize       = mSize;
 }
コード例 #3
0
ファイル: CssParser.cs プロジェクト: jorik041/CsCss
 public BackgroundParseState(CssValue mColor, CssValueList mImage, CssValuePairList mRepeat, CssValueList mAttachment, CssValueList mClip, CssValueList mOrigin, CssValueList mPosition, CssValuePairList mSize)
 {
     this.mColor = mColor;
     this.mImage = mImage;
     this.mRepeat = mRepeat;
     this.mAttachment = mAttachment;
     this.mClip = mClip;
     this.mOrigin = mOrigin;
     this.mPosition = mPosition;
     this.mSize = mSize;
 }
コード例 #4
0
        // Public interface

        internal static IEnumerable <CssValuePair> TraverseList(CssValuePairList @this)
        {
            return(@this.TraverseList(i => i.mNext).Select(i => new CssValuePair {
                mXValue = i.mXValue, mYValue = i.mYValue
            }));
        }
コード例 #5
0
ファイル: CssValuePairList.cs プロジェクト: rexwhitten/CsCss
 // Public interface
 internal static IEnumerable<CssValuePair> TraverseList(CssValuePairList @this)
 {
     return @this.TraverseList(i => i.mNext).Select(i => new CssValuePair { mXValue = i.mXValue, mYValue = i.mYValue });
 }